Dating to 1856, before statehood, this incredible historic home (The Gables) was built on two lots and owned by former Minnesota Territorial Governor Alexander Ramsey! Reconfigured between the 1860s and early 1890s into an ornate 7-gabled Eastlake/Queen Ann Victorian and it has been meticulously cared for through the years! Restored to it's former glory, it is listed in the Carver Historic District on the National Register of Historic Places. The Gables has ornate woodwork, wide plank Fir floors, period piece lighting and fixtures, interior shutters, transom windows ,enormous updated kitchen and pantry, new appliances, a newer roof, new central AC, and features a library, three parlors, a dressing room, a 2nd floor laundry room, and huge unfinished attic! The expansive yard is fully fenced w/ gardens and beautiful landscaping, w/ stone and brick patios, walkways, and fire pit! Oldest building in Carver, formerly the Hotel Luksenborg 1851-52 and Carver school house now features 2 garage stalls and workshop! **City has preliminary approval for zoning allowing small businesses or bed & breakfast.
